Which number is irrational? A. 3/8 B. 56/8 to the fourth C. 36 to the fourth over 4 to the fourth D. 0.19 repeating

Answers

Answer 1
Answer: I believe that none would be irrational; an irrational number can't have terminating or repeating decimals. 3/8= .375, (56/8)^4=7^4=2,401, 36^4/4^4=6561, and .19 repeating is a repeating decimal.

Tickets to a school production cost $5 for a student ticket and $10 for an adult ticket. A total of 67 tickets were purchased at a cost of $440.Which value could replace c in the table?

A. 67
B. 440
C. 67 – a
D. 440 – a

Answers

Keywords:

System of equations, variables, cost, tickets, adults, children.

For this case we must solve a system of equations with two variables represented by the tickets of students and adults of a school production.

We define the variables according to the given table:

  • a: Number of tickets sold to adults
  • c: Amount of tickets sold to children.

We then have the following system of equations:

a + c = 67\n10a + 5c = 440

From the first equation, we clear the value of the variable c:

c = 67-a

Answer:

The value that could replace c in the table is:

c = 67-a

Option C

At a candy store a bag holds up to 1 pound of candy. Each jawbreaker (x) weighs 0.25 pounds and each gumball (y) weighs 0.1 pounds. Which inequality shows the solution for all combinations of the two candies that will fit in the 1-pound bag?

Answers

x - number of jawbreakers;
y - number of gumballs.
The weight of jawbreakers + gumballs must be less than or equal to 1 pound.
Inequality that shows the solution for all combinations of the two candies is:
0.25 x + 0.1 y ≤ 1

a cash register contains p pennies. write an algebreic expression that represents the total amount of money (in dollars)

Answers

Answer:

The algebraic expression that represents the total amount of money (in dollars) in a cash register containing p pennies is:

Total amount = p/100 dollars

Note that to convert pennies to dollars, we divide the number of pennies by 100.
